The world’s attention is on the Russia-Ukraine tension at the moment and many are wishing to have peace at the earliest. Sporting personalities belonging to Ukraine, who are staying outside of the country at the moment, have been supporting their fellow countrymen and trying their best to help them in every possible way. Tennis star Elina Svitolina falls into the same category as she shared a message of support on Instagram.

Elina Svitolina wrote a heartfelt letter

Elina, who currently resides in London after her recent marriage with Monfils, wrote, “I am currently far away from you, out of sight from my loved ones, far from my people, but my heart has never felt so warm and filled of your soul. It is difficult to express how special you are. To me you are strong, beautiful, and unique.”

She went on to cherish her memories, education, Ukrainian culture, places, people, and cities in her emotional post. 

ADVERTISEMENT

The former world no. 3 further wrote, “My people, every day I fear for you, I am devastated. My eyes won’t stop crying, my heart won’t stop bleeding.” It’s evident from Svitolina’s message that she is immensely proud of her country and people and the courage they are showing at the moment.

Svitolina vows to donate prize money of her future tournaments

ADVERTISEMENT

Svitolina pledges to donate her upcoming prize money to support the Army and humanitarians to help them in defending the Ukrainian people. She further asks the world to see the situation and help people by joining forces to protect them. You are in my thoughts and prayers. You are always with me. I am Ukraine. We are Ukraine,” concluded Svitolina.

Signing off the letter, she wrote, “Elina Svitolina, a proud Ukrainian.”

ADVERTISEMENT

The Ukrainian tennis star is currently in Monterrey to play the WTA 250 event that begins next week. Other tennis stars such as Leylah Fernandez, Madison Keys, and Ajla Tomljanovic are all set to enter the tournament alongside Svitolina. It’s a great initiative from Elina Svitolina to contribute the prize money for her country as the conflict continues between Ukraine and Russia.
